Understanding the Essentials of the Techno-Commercial Tender Process
Navigating the techno-commercial tender process requires a comprehensive understanding of both technological aspects and commercial requirements. It involves evaluating bids, understanding client needs, negotiating contracts, and ensuring compliance with regulatory standards.
What is a Techno-Commercial Tender?
Techno-commercial tenders integrate technical specifications with commercial terms. They assess the feasibility of offering goods or services based on technical capabilities and financial conditions. In the solar industry, this includes the technical specifications of solar panels, inverters, and other infrastructural components, coupled with pricing strategies and contract terms.
Steps to Navigate the Techno-Commercial Tender Process
- Understand Tender Requirements: Analyze the tender document comprehensively. Identify client specifications, project scope, eligibility criteria, and submission timelines.
- Conduct a Feasibility Study: Evaluate your company's capability to meet the technical and financial requirements of the tender. Assess the resources, budget, and time needed to ensure project viability.
- Develop a Strategic Proposal: Craft a proposal that aligns your company's strengths with the client's needs. Highlight unique selling propositions and technological innovations that set your company apart from competitors.
- Collaboration and Communication: Engage with cross-functional teams within your company. Collaborate with technical experts, finance teams, and legal advisors to ensure a comprehensive and coherent proposal.
- Risk Management: Identify potential risks associated with the project. Develop strategies for mitigation, including contingency plans for technological, regulatory, and financial risks.
- Submit a Competitive Bid: Ensure that your bid is competitive in terms of pricing and value addition. Adhere to the submission guidelines and timelines to avoid disqualification.
Understanding the Role of a Tender Manager
As a Tender Manager, your role extends beyond merely overseeing the submission process. You are instrumental in strategizing, negotiating, and ensuring your company emerges as the preferred vendor.
Key Responsibilities
- Proposal Development: Lead the development and submission of comprehensive tender proposals.
- Market Analysis: Conduct market research to identify emerging trends and competitor strategies.
- Client Engagement: Maintain strong relationships with clients to understand their needs and expectations.
- Compliance Monitoring: Ensure adherence to industry standards and regulatory compliance throughout the bid development process.

Challenges in the Techno-Commercial Tender Process
Despite meticulous planning, the tender process can present several challenges:
- Regulatory Hurdles: Navigating the complex regulatory environment requires precise knowledge and strategic planning.
- Intense Competition: The growing number of players in the solar industry increases competition, necessitating innovative and differentiated proposals.
- Technological Changes: Rapid technological advancements can make previously proposed solutions obsolete. Staying updated is crucial.
- Resource Constraints: Limited resources can impact the ability to deliver comprehensive proposals that meet all specified criteria.
Successfully overcoming these challenges requires adaptability, robust strategy formulation, and leveraging the expertise of cross-functional teams within your organization.
